2. Make a hard reset (factory reset)
  • To get started, turn off your smartphone.Simultaneously press and hold for about 10-15 seconds one of the button combinations:
    Volume down button + Power button;
    Volume up button + Power button;
    Volume down button + Power button + Home button;
    Volume down button + Volume up button + Power button.

  • Select Recovery by using the volume buttons to move through the menu and confirm the selection by pressing the power button.
  • Select Wipe data/factory reset. by using the volume up/down buttons to move through the menu and confirm the selection by pressing the power button.
  • Confirm the reset and reboot your phone

4. Delete 'gesture.key' and 'password.key' using Aroma File Manager.
  • Turn off your phone and prepare a memory card.
  • Copy the Aroma File Manager program to the phone's memory card. Insert the memory card back into the phone.
  • Put your smartphone into recovery mode using the button combinations that are suitable for your particular model.
  • In recovery mode, follow the path Install zip -> Install zip from sdcard -> Choose zip from sdcard, go to the archive folder with this program and select it.
  • After starting the program, you will need to go to the folder /data/system and delete the files 'gesture.key' and 'password.key' (for Android 4.4 or lower) or 'getekeeper.password.key' and 'getekeeper.pattern.key' (for Android 5 or higher)
  • Reboot your device.
